Market Trends And Innovation Landscape The radiofrequency skin rejuvenation devices market is experiencing a dynamic phase of technological innovation and evolving consumer demands. Below are the key trends and innovations that are shaping the future of this market: Innovation in RF Technology Recent advancements in RF technology are leading to more effective, non-invasive skin rejuvenation treatments. Traditional RF devices have evolved, with newer models featuring monopolar, bipolar, and multipolar RF energy options, each offering different advantages in terms of penetration depth and treatment area. Multipolar RF devices are particularly gaining attention due to their ability to deliver more uniform energy distribution, reducing discomfort and providing more consistent results. These innovations are attracting both medical professionals and consumers who are seeking higher efficacy with less downtime. Integration of RF with Other Technologies A key trend is the integration of radiofrequency with other aesthetic technologies such as ultrasound , LED light therapy , and laser treatments . Multi-functional devices are becoming increasingly popular, as they allow practitioners to offer comprehensive treatment plans in one session. This trend is not only improving patient outcomes but is also providing businesses with the ability to diversify their offerings. For example, RF combined with ultrasound energy provides a more targeted treatment for deeper layers of skin, enhancing results for clients seeking skin tightening and collagen stimulation. Competitive Intelligence And Benchmarking The radiofrequency skin rejuvenation devices market is characterized by a mix of established players and emerging brands, all vying for market share through technological advancements, strategic partnerships, and product innovation. Below is a closer look at the competitive landscape: Lumenis Ltd. Lumenis , a well-established leader in medical devices, has long been a key player in the RF skin rejuvenation space. Their flagship product, M22 , incorporates RF alongside multiple technologies for a comprehensive aesthetic solution. Lumenis is known for its strong global presence, particularly in North America and Europe. The company's strategy revolves around offering versatile platforms that cater to both medical and aesthetic markets. They continue to lead through product innovation and strategic acquisitions , positioning themselves as a trusted name in the RF devices sector. Syneron Candela Syneron Candela, a prominent player in the field, offers a wide range of RF-based devices for aesthetic treatments. Their Candela Profound system is a standout, utilizing RF energy to deliver deep dermal stimulation, resulting in skin tightening and volume restoration. With a robust footprint across Europe, North America, and Asia, Syneron Candela leverages a combination of cutting-edge technology and strong customer support networks to maintain its competitive edge. The company continues to focus on expanding its device portfolio and enhancing product efficacy , particularly in non-invasive skin treatments. Alma Lasers Alma Lasers is another major competitor that has carved out a niche in RF technology for skin rejuvenation. Known for devices like the Accent Prime , which integrates both RF and ultrasound, Alma is focusing on expanding its multi-technology platforms to address a broader range of aesthetic needs. The company is strategically expanding its reach into emerging markets like Asia Pacific and Latin America . Alma’s approach is customer-centric, ensuring ease of use and high-performance standards, appealing to both high-end dermatology clinics and medical spas. Cutera , Inc. Cutera has been making significant strides in the RF skin rejuvenation space with products like Titan , a non-invasive skin tightening device that uses RF energy to heat the dermis and stimulate collagen production. Cutera’s strategy is heavily focused on product innovation and customer education , enabling dermatologists and spas to offer more targeted treatments. Their devices are well-known for their precision and consistency , which is a key differentiator in a market that demands high-quality results. With growing demand for skin rejuvenation in North America and Europe , Cutera’s presence continues to strengthen, particularly among premium customers seeking advanced RF technologies. BTL Industries BTL, known for its Exilis Ultra system, is another significant player in the RF skin rejuvenation market. BTL’s approach is to offer multi-technology platforms that integrate RF with ultrasound, cryolipolysis , and other energy-based modalities. This approach gives them a competitive advantage in the marketplace, catering to the diverse needs of medical spas, aesthetic clinics, and even plastic surgeons. Their devices are marketed as non-invasive alternatives to surgery, with an emphasis on minimal downtime. BTL is well-regarded for its clinical studies supporting the efficacy of its technologies, which gives the company a strong foothold in both the aesthetic and clinical segments. Thermage ( Solta Medical) Thermage , a brand under Solta Medical , is one of the pioneers in the RF skin rejuvenation space. The Thermage FLX system continues to be one of the most recognized devices for skin tightening, wrinkle reduction, and overall skin rejuvenation. Thermage’s non-invasive approach to addressing skin laxity and other signs of aging has solidified its reputation in the marketplace. The brand’s strategy is centered around continuous technological improvements , offering greater speed, effectiveness, and comfort. Thermage is expanding its offerings with new features and is continuing to explore potential partnerships to expand its market share globally. Restraints High Initial Investment Costs Despite the growing adoption of RF skin rejuvenation devices, high capital investment remains a significant barrier, especially for smaller clinics and medspas . The cost of advanced RF platforms can be prohibitive for businesses with tight budgets. As a result, there’s a growing need for manufacturers to offer more affordable alternatives , especially in emerging markets, to ensure widespread adoption. Additionally, maintenance and training costs can also deter smaller players from investing in this technology. Lack of Skilled Personnel Operating and managing RF devices requires specific expertise and training. Clinics and medical spas in emerging markets often face challenges in finding skilled professionals to properly operate and calibrate these devices. This can impact both the quality of treatment and the safety of patients. Training programs and certification provided by manufacturers, as well as partnerships with dermatology networks, are essential in addressing this issue, but the lack of trained personnel continues to be a barrier in some regions.
